The best part of the movie was allowing the audience to try to understand what it was like to suddenly lose hearing. However, there was a gap between when Ruben first lost his hearing & was so angry and when he suddenly knew sign language & became a part of the community. The transition was not shared and we are not told how much time passed. He suddenly decides to get implants. The actor who played the leader of the deaf home was excellent. Implants are not the final answer. Ruben had to go through more therapy & learn to live his life differently. Sadly, we don't get to see that.
